What are the alternatives to using a card when my funds are insufficient for digital currency transactions?
I want to make digital currency transactions, but my funds are not enough to use a card. What are some alternatives that I can consider?
4 answers
- Jeevana SrinivasanJun 18, 2024 · 2 years agoIf you don't have enough funds to use a card for digital currency transactions, there are several alternatives you can explore. One option is to use a peer-to-peer exchange platform, where you can directly trade with other individuals who have the digital currency you want. This can be a more cost-effective solution as it eliminates the need for intermediaries. Another option is to use a prepaid card specifically designed for digital currency transactions. These cards allow you to load funds onto them and use them for purchases just like a regular card. Additionally, you can consider using a digital wallet that supports alternative payment methods, such as bank transfers or online payment platforms. These options can provide you with more flexibility when your funds are insufficient for card transactions.
